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
134 874 609781432
93732947 46686 96985136
93732947 46686 96985136
98213998 917126023 9386869464 4975
All about undefined
Interested in learning more?
93732947 46686 96985136
98213998 917126023 9386869464 4975
See more
44273 8539
38817808180 73 91522
See more
37 18 61994202477
7565 53801465580 67124137
See more